The Cove Center Inc is located in Providence, RI. The organization was established in 1989. According to its NTEE Classification (P82) the organization is classified as: Developmentally Disabled Centers, under the broad grouping of Human Services and related organizations. As of 06/2022, Cove Center Inc employed 174 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Cove Center Inc is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 06/2022, Cove Center Inc generated $9.6m in total revenue. This represents relatively stable growth, over the past 7 years the organization has increased revenue by an average of 2.2%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$9.3m during the year ending 06/2022. While expenses have increased by 1.5% per year over the past 7 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Describe the Organization's Mission:
Part 3 - Line 1
TO PROVIDE DAY AND RESIDENTIAL PROGRAMS FOR TREATMENT OF AUTISM AND OTHER DEVELOPMENTAL DISABILITIES TO CLIENTS WITHIN THE RHODE ISLAND AREA.
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3 - Line 4a
THERAPEUTIC VOCATIONAL AND DEVELOPMENTAL DAY AND RESIDENTIAL TREATMENT PROGRAM FOR PEOPLE AGED 21 AND OLDER WHO HAVE AUTISM AND OTHER PERVASIVE DEVELOPMENTAL DISABILITIES
